'Never in a million years did we suspect it was cancer.'

Dulcie is now receiving chemotherapy for a rare form of cancer.

A biopsy the following month revealed Dulcie had stage 4 Neuroblastoma, an aggressive form of cancer which had spread to her pelvis, bone marrow, legs and spine.Watch: Dallas 4-Year-Old Accidentally Swallows Dime, Leads To Doctors Finding Tumor “We were completely unaware that her symptoms could be something so life threatening and all we can do now is pray doctors have still caught it in time."Dulcie was suffering from stomach pain and bloatedness before her diagnosis, pictured in hospital. “It can also cause children to walk quite unsteadily and have a weakness in their legs," she adds.

Mrs O'Kelly says that if they are in the position when Dulcie doesn't need to take the trip to the US, any funds raised will be either passed to another family who do need it or donated to childhood cancer charities.For now, the family are focusing on Dulcie’s chemotherapy.
